EQMod does not connect with libindi1_1.6.3~201802261707

  • Posts: 983
  • Thank you received: 375
I have just noted that EQMod driver does not work with the latest libindi (libindi1_1.6.3~201802261707~ubuntu16.04.1_armhf.deb). Reverting to previous version libindi1_1.6.3~201802240906~ubuntu16.04.1_armhf.deb fixes the issue.
